Optimizing Performance with Fusion Set Design Strategies

Fusion set design strategies can dramatically impact the performance of your machine learning models. By carefully crafting sets of features that complement each other, you can maximize the full potential of your data.

A well-designed fusion set ensures effective information processing, leading to more accurate predictions and enhanced model generalizability.

Consider these essential principles when architecting your fusion sets:

  • Feature choice: Carefully choose features that are significant to the target variable.
  • Dimensionality reduction: Utilize techniques to minimize the number of features while preserving essential content.
  • Fusion strategy: Experiment with different strategies for combining individual feature sets to create a harmonious whole.

Through methodical experimentation and fine-tuning, you can identify the most optimal fusion set design strategies for your specific machine learning tasks.
